Why did Juan Bautista De Anza go on the expedition?

Juan Bautista De Anza led an expedition to establish a land route from Mexico to California. The Spanish government wanted to expand their territory in North America and strengthen their presence in the region. De Anza's expedition aimed to colonize and establish Spanish control in California.

Why did spanish explorers hope to find in north America?

Spanish explorers hoped to find wealth, such as gold and other valuable resources, in North America. They also sought to establish new trade routes and expand the Spanish Empire's territory. Additionally, they were driven by religious motivations to spread Christianity among the indigenous populations.
